Roleplaying
• We do not have a word count: We encourage all types of roleplayers, and are strong advocates of the policy that your word count does not determine how good a roleplayer you are, but we encourage you to make an effort to give people enough to reply to. We have no other word-count requirements.
• One character per account: If you create a new character, please create a new account. Also, each account's display name MUST be the name of your character.
• You may have up to three characters and more with admin permission: You may have multiple characters, as long as these do not go beyond three per person. However, if you would like to create a new character after reaching your limit of three, please PM an admin. If you are active and we (and you) feel you can handle another character, then we will be pleased to let you create one.
• General roleplaying rules apply: General roleplaying rules such as no god-modding [ie. being unbeatable in battle, letting your character know or do stuff they have no way of knowing or doing or controlling other people's characters]; no perfect characters [otherwise known as mary-sues, these characters are amazingly powerful and wonderful and perfect and irritate everyone]; and no breaking the natural limitations of your character's race [for eg. if all dragons are weak against water, your character cannot be the only dragon that is not] still apply. Please roleplay in third-person and past tense only.
• Feel free to have NPCs: Do you need a character to complete your roleplaying - an innkeeper, a pet, or even an army to battle, but no one will/can play the character? Well, you may then use an non-player controlled character, which you make up on the spot without any application and which you can control. This will not be considered god-modding, as long as someone else is not playing the character at that time.
• Your application must be accepted before you start roleplaying: Pretty much self-explanatory. You must put a character application and have it accepted by one of the admins before you start to roleplay. Posting in the OOC areas while waiting to be accepted is perfectly acceptable.
• You may have more than one thread at a time: This means that your character can be in two threads, but not at the same time. For eg. if your character is in a thread in the market and in the mountains, please mention in one of the threads which one occurs first and which occurs later.
• Scenario and Battle Rules: Can be found in this thread. However, essentially, please remember that all battles, personal or large-scale, must have a pre-determined outcome before the battle starts. If you cannot reach an amicable outcome, please talk to an admin.
• If you have been inactive for over thirty days without intimation, we will move on the plot: In the interest of not allowing the game to stagnate, we will make you inactive after thirty days. Your character will be NPCed out of the main action, and you may lose any claims. While we will be happy to welcome you back, we request you to understand that you will have to explain your character's absence in a reasonable manner on your return. Any and all IC actions you take as a part of the site will remain site-canon even if you leave.
